Appropriate Preposition:

  • Sensitive to ( সংবেদনশীল ) She is sensitive to cold.
  • Confident of ( স্থির বিশ্বাসী ) I am confident of success.
  • Difference between ( পার্থক্য ) There is no difference between the two brothers.
  • Hard of ( কম শোনা ) He is hard of hearing.
  • Live by ( কোন উপায়ে বেঁচে থাকা ) He lives by honest means.
  • Tell upon ( ক্ষতি করা ) Over-eating tells upon health.

Idioms:

  • A bed of roses ( সুখ-স্বাচ্ছন্দ্যপূর্ণ জীবন ) Many people think that life is a bed of roses
  • Apple of discord ( বিবাদেয় বিষয় ) The paternal property has become an apple of discord between the two brothers.
  • By no means ( কোন ভাবেই না ) I shall by no means call on him.
  • Head and ears ( সম্পূর্ণরূপে ) He is over head and ears in debt.
  • A blessing in disguise ( বিপরীতে হিত ; প্রথমে খারাপ হিসেবে মনে হলেও পরবর্তীতে ভালো হয় ) Sam's motorcycle accident was a blessing in disguise because he got enough insurance money.
  • under the weather ( ভাল না ; অসুস্থ ) I've been feeling under the weather
